Key responsibilities

  • Support the end-to-end recruitment process for BFSI roles, from sourcing candidates to coordinating onboarding activities.
  • Source potential candidates through job portals (Naukri, LinkedIn, Monster, Indeed, etc.), referrals, and other creative channels.
  • Conduct initial screening calls to evaluate candidates’ background, skills, and interest in available roles.
  • Schedule and coordinate interviews between shortlisted candidates and hiring managers, ensuring a smooth candidate experience.
  • Maintain and update candidate databases and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) to ensure accurate and up-to-date records.
  • Build and nurture a strong pipeline of qualified candidates for ongoing and future BFSI hiring requirements.
  • Assist in drafting and posting job descriptions on relevant platforms and portals.
  • Collaborate with senior recruiters and internal stakeholders to understand specific role requirements and client expectations.
  • Research and stay updated on BFSI industry trends, emerging roles, and market salary benchmarks.
  • Assist in preparing recruitment reports, trackers, and MIS for internal review.
